Ian McDiarmid Confirms Next Star Wars Appearance

Like it or not, Ian McDiarmid is back for Star Wars. Though we may have seen his second death in Star Wars: The Rise of Skywalker, it looks like the old Emperor is going to be making another appearance in the franchise soon.

During a panel at Imperial Commissary Collectors Convention (via StarWarsNewsNet), McDiarmid confirms that he’s going to be appearing in a Disney+ Star Wars show. He says:

“There’s a certain show coming soon set right around the time I may have considered to be very active. Whether or not you will see my physical body, I cannot comment on. But you will certainly feel my presence”

While some fans are pretty sure that he means Obi-Wan Kenobi, some fans forget that there is also the upcoming Andor series in which the Emperor is still pretty much alive and well. We don’t expect him to have the most active role in the series, but maybe they can keep planting references to his survival on Exegol—maybe we can even see the appearance of one Supreme Leader Snoke, if they really wanted to lean in on the concept.

Though a lot of people didn’t like how Palpatine was brought back for the Sequel Trilogy, this is kind of the card that Star Wars fans have been dealt, and there’s really nothing we can do about any of it. For now, I think the best thing they can do with the character is just explain exactly how he survived and what story decisions led to him being able to do what he did on TROS.

We don’t know exactly when Palpatine returns, but fans will be on the lookout for him in Obi-Wan Kenobi which premieres on May 27 on Disney+.
